Study With Chondroitin Sulfate and Glucosamine Sulfate (in Dosage Capsule and Sachet) in Treating Osteoarthritis
RandomizedParallel-groupSingle-blindTreatment
Summary
The use of chondroitin sulfate and glucosamine sulfate has been recognized since the 70 decade in the treatment of osteoarthritis. Numerous clinical trials have demonstrated the therapeutic properties of this association in control of osteoarthritis, especially in reducing pain and improving movement. The combination of chondroitin sulfate with glucosamine sulfate offers a significantly higher tolerance than most drug treatments and, moreover, has long lasting effects even after stopping treatment.
